如何使用JdbcTemplate进行数据库操作详解
摘要:
JdbcTemplate是Spring框架中用于简化数据库操作的模板类,使用JdbcTemplate进行数据库操作,首先需要配置数据源,然后利用JdbcTemplate提供的各种方法(如查询、更新、批量操作等)来执行数据库操作,操作过程包括创建JdbcTemplate实例,通过该实例调用相应方法实现数据的增删改查,这种方式简化了异常处理和事务管理,提高了开发效率和代码质量。
JDBCTemplate是Spring框架提供的一个用于简化数据库操作的模板类,使用JDBCTemplate,可以方便地进行数据库查询、更新、插入和删除等操作,使用JDBCTemplate需要先配置数据源,然后创建JdbcTemplate对象实例,通过该实例调用相应的方法进行数据库操作,使用JDBCTemplate可以大大提高开发效率,减少数据库操作的繁琐性,同时提高代码的可读性和可维护性。
JdbcTemplate 是 Spring 框架提供的一个强大的工具类,用于简化 JDBC 操作,以下是使用 JdbcTemplate 的基本步骤:
确保你的项目中已经添加了 Spring 的 JDBC 相关依赖,在 Maven 项目中,可以在 pom.xml 文件中添加以下依赖:
<dependency> <groupId>org.springframework</groupId> <artifactId>spring-jdbc</artifactId> <version>5.3.10</version> </dependency>
你需要在 Spring 的配置文件中配置数据源(DataSource),数据源的配置取决于你使用的数据库和连接池,如果你使用的是 MySQL 数据库和 HikariCP 连接池,配置可能如下:
<!-- 配置数据源 --> <bean id="dataSource" class="com.zaxxer.hikari.HikariDataSource"> <!-- 数据库连接相关配置 --> <property name="jdbcUrl" value="your_jdbc_url"></property> <property name="username" value="your_username"></property> <property name="password" value="your_password"></property> <!-- 其他配置 --> </bean>
你可以创建 JdbcTemplate 实例,在 Java 代码中,你可以这样做:
import org.springframework.jdbc.core.JdbcTemplate; public class JdbcTemplateExample { private JdbcTemplate jdbcTemplate; public JdbcTemplateExample(DataSource dataSource) { this.jdbcTemplate = new JdbcTemplate(dataSource); // 使用配置好的数据源创建 JdbcTemplate 实例。 } // ... 其他代码,如数据库操作等。 }
这样,你就可以在你的应用程序中使用 JdbcTemplate 进行数据库操作了,JdbcTemplate 提供了许多便捷的方法,如查询、更新、插入和删除等,可以大大简化 JDBC 操作,提高开发效率和代码质量。